The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) yesterday said it has recovered $11 billion being proceeds of financial crimes since its inception in 2003.

The spokesman of the Commission, Wilson Uwujaren made this known in Abuja at an interactive session with Journalists organized by the Forum of Spokespersons of Security and Response Agencies (FOSSRA) and I-Nigeria Initiative.

Uwujaren said: "In terms of assets recovery, we have recovered assets of well over $11 billion in 11 years and I think that is a record."
He also said apart from the numerous convictions it has obtained in courts across the country; the Commission has arraigned over 40 suspects in fuel subsidy related matters...
